How much do ai finance jobs pay per year?

As of Jun 17, 2026, the average yearly pay for ai finance in the United States is $92,631.00, according to ZipRecruiter salary data. Most workers in this role earn between $75,000.00 and $109,000.00 per year, depending on experience, location, and employer.

What is an AI Finance job?

An AI Finance job involves leveraging artificial intelligence and machine learning to optimize financial processes, improve decision-making, and enhance risk management. Professionals in this field work with technologies like predictive analytics, algorithmic trading, fraud detection, and automated reporting. They often collaborate with data scientists, financial analysts, and software engineers to develop AI-driven solutions for banking, investment, and corporate finance. These roles require expertise in finance, programming, and AI models.

Will AI replace accountants by 2030?

AI finance tools are increasingly automating routine accounting tasks such as data entry, reconciliation, and report generation, which can improve efficiency. However, accountants are still essential for complex analysis, strategic advising, and ensuring compliance, making full replacement unlikely by 2030. Accountants will need to develop skills in data analysis and AI tools to stay relevant in the evolving finance environment.

What are the typical day-to-day responsibilities of someone working in AI Finance?

Professionals in AI Finance typically spend their days analyzing large financial datasets, developing and refining predictive models, and collaborating with both finance and technology teams to implement AI-driven solutions. They may also be tasked with translating financial challenges into technical requirements, presenting findings to stakeholders, and staying up to date with the latest advancements in AI and finance. This role often involves a mix of independent, detail-oriented work and collaborative meetings, ensuring that AI innovations are effectively integrated into business strategies. What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ive in the Ai Finance position, and why are they important?

To succeed in AI Finance, you need strong analytical skills, a solid understanding of financial principles, and expertise in machine learning or data science, often supported by a degree in finance, computer science, or related fields. Experience with programming languages such as Python or R, familiarity with financial modeling tools, and certifications like CFA or data analytics credentials are highly valuable. Exceptional problem-solving, communication, and adaptability skills help professionals navigate complex projects and collaborate effectively. These competencies are vital for leveraging AI to drive financial decision-making and innovation within fast-evolving markets.

The AI Finance Manager is a crucial role responsible for supporting the Finance Applications Data Lead in executing the overall data management strategy for finance applications. The successful candidate will leverage their deep expertise finance applications (planning, reporting, close/consolidation) coupled with deep skills in enterprise data management, data governance, data quality, master data management, Machine Learning, and Generative AI (Gen AI) to support key finance personas. One of the key responsibilities will focus on developing and implementing our EY AI Finance service offering, with the goal of creating an industry agnostic data model which can be utilized as a starting point and be extended to ensure data consistency and interoperability across finance applications. The successful candidate will work closely with the Data Lead and the Product Owner for the EY AI Finance offering to ensure that the EY AI Finance Blueprint is designed on a foundation of accurate, consistent, and reliable finance application data architecture, enabling informed decision-making.

In this role, you will interact with business stakeholders to evaluate business models, processes, and operations. You will gather, understand, and analyze business requirements, translating them into technical specifications. Your expertise in specific technology platforms will be crucial in providing in-depth analysis related to their implementation, customization, and optimization.

To qualify for the role you must have
  • A bachelor's degree and approximately five years of related work experience; or a graduate degree in the same and approximately four years of related work experience.
  • Minimum of 4 years of experience in data management, with at least 1 year focused on finance application data, data modeling, financial modeling.
  • Strong understanding of data management principles, including data governance, data quality, and master data management.
  • Experience with Machine Learning techniques, Gen AI technologies, and Azure data services (e.g., Azure Data Lake, Azure Synapse Analytics, MS SQL, Python).
  • Knowledge of finance applications including financial modeling (PnL, Balance Sheet, Cash Flow).
  • Proficiency in data integration, data transformation, and data modeling tools and techniques.
  • Excellent communication, collaboration, and problem‑solving skills.
  • Ability to work effectively in a fast‑paced, dynamic environment, supporting the adoption and implementation of emerging technologies.

The base salary range for this job in all geographic locations in the US is $142,600 to $261,500. The base salary range for New York City Metro Area, Washington State and California (excluding Sacramento) is $171,200 to $297,200. Individual salaries within those ranges are determined through a wide variety of factors including but not limited to education, experience, knowledge, skills and geography. In addition, our Total Rewards package includes medical and dental coverage, pension and 401(k) plans, and a wide range of paid time off options.
